Find the equilibrium point for the pair of supply and demand functions. Demand: q=18/x Supply: q=x/2

Answer:

The equilibrium point is at x = 6

Step-by-step explanation:

Given

Demand (q) = \frac{18}{x}

Supply (q) = \frac{x}{2}

Required

Determine the equilibrium point

The equilibrium point is determined by

Demand = Supply

Substitute values for Demand and Supply

\frac{18}{x} = \frac{x}{2}

Cross Multiply

x * x =  18 * 2

x^2 = 36

Take positive square root of both sides

x = 6

Hence;

<em>The equilibrium point is at x = 6</em>

Prove that sin20sin40sin60sin80=3/16
never [62]
We'll use the following properties of sine and cosine to prove this:

sin(a)\cdot sin(b) = \frac12(cos(a-b) - cos(a+b))

cos(a)\cdot cos(b) = \frac12(cos(a+b) + cos(a-b))

cos(180+a) = cos(180-a)

Then it's just a matter of filling it in...

sin20sin40 * sin60sin80 = 1/2(cos20 - cos60) * 1/2 (cos20 - cos140) =

1/8( cos40 + 1 - cos160 - cos120 - cos40 - cos80 + cos80 + cos200) =

1/8(1 -  cos160 - cos120 + cos200) =

1/8(1 -  cos160 - cos120 + cos160) =

1/8(1 - cos120 ) = 1/8( 1 + 1/2 ) = 3/16
